This year's First Grade program was "Twas the Night Before Christmas" by Clement C. Moore. Mrs. Stone read from the book while the pictures were shown on a screen and the children sang in their beautiful voices directed by Mrs. Michelin. Enjoy some pictures from the evening performance of the program. |
